Exclusion criteria
Exclusion criteria: 1. Critical Complications Post-Procedure: Significant hematoma at the insertion site. Lead dislodgment or repositioning issues. Suspected or confirmed infection. 2. Re-Implantation Cases: Patients undergoing pacemaker replacement or upgrade to CRT/ICD. 3. Pre-Existing Severe Comorbidities: Advanced renal failure requiring dialysis. Uncontrolled diabetes with complications. Active malignancy. 4. Pregnancy: Pregnant or lactating women. 5. Non-Compliance: Patients unlikely to adhere to follow-up protocols. Patients unable to comprehend study requirements or provide consent. 6. Coexistent Cardiac Complications: Severe heart failure (NYHA Class III-IV). Severe valvular heart disease. 7. Participation in Other Trials: Patients enrolled in another clinical trial that could affect outcomes.
